[QUOTE="Oryan77, post: 4948273, member: 18701"] I think it's weird that the DMs were both surprised to learn that a PC had the magic item. I guess some groups just say, "if yer in town, you have the money, then pay for whatever you want and we'll assume you went to the market." I prefer to play it out unless we're in a hurry. And even if the PCs do buy things without us playing it out, I still have them write me a list of what they want so I can approve it. I at least [b]see[/b] what a player buys even though I may forget about it. But at least I'm approving it. Lesson learned for these 2 DMs I guess. You need to approve everything if you're letting the PCs shop out of the Adventurer's Sear's Catalog instead of an in-game shop that actually has "limited" inventory. But I don't have magic item shops in our campaign, so this stuff is never an issue for me. If I've forgotten about a magic item the players obtained in game, and they use it to overcome a challenge in a way that I wasn't expecting, then that makes it even better because the players overcame a challenge in a special way...and that is why I give out magic items! :cool: [/QUOTE]
